France Moves to Defuse U.S. Row Over UN Social Media Post

France has expressed regret over a social media post criticizing the United States after the two countries took opposing positions in a United Nations vote. The French mission said the disagreement concerned a single issue and did not challenge the countries’ historic alliance or shared commitment to human rights. Washington welcomed the clarification, suggesting the dispute may be ending. The row had delayed approval of France’s incoming ambassador and prompted a U.S. walkout during a Security Council meeting in New York
